打印
[技术问答]

已解决,SC95F7617,iic连接sht30无应答错误。

[复制链接]
5178|9
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
本帖最后由 laorenshen123 于 2024-4-12 19:39 编辑

我之前用STC15F2K60S2单片机连接sht30好使的代码,移植到SC95F7617,出现错误,发命令返回错误,
sht30,采用io模拟方式,iic启动,发地址,应答ok,然后发命令,应答错误。

逻辑分析仪看波形,改程序,始终无法解决。

改用SC95F7617自带的TWI0通讯,发送,应答都ok,问题解决。

怀疑是芯片有bug,有遇到这种问题的请告诉我一下,或者跟厂家的FAE反馈吧!


未标题-2.png (60.67 KB )

未标题-2.png

使用特权

评论回复
沙发
星辰大海不退缩| | 2024-4-17 19:10 | 只看该作者
IO模拟的话是不是时序有些问题

使用特权

评论回复
板凳
AdaMaYun| | 2024-4-21 15:01 | 只看该作者
楼主问题解决了吗?是硬件还是软件设置?

使用特权

评论回复
地板
laorenshen123|  楼主 | 2024-4-30 11:40 | 只看该作者
硬件问题,芯片管脚莫名的就拉低,换一个新的SC95F7617,就好了。换芯片**

使用特权

评论回复
5
caigang13| | 2024-5-4 21:28 | 只看该作者
是不是焊接问题,你换芯片相当于是重新焊接了。

使用特权

评论回复
6
weifeng90| | 2024-5-7 19:43 | 只看该作者
你从STC移植过来,MCU的主频都不一样,相关的时序修改没有?

使用特权

评论回复
7
chenqianqian| | 2024-5-8 20:45 | 只看该作者
这个应该是时序的问题,两个平台的时钟都不一样,指令周期也不一样

使用特权

评论回复
8
laocuo1142| | 2024-5-14 14:33 | 只看该作者
检查SHT30的电源和接地连接是否正确。

使用特权

评论回复
9
flycamelaaa| | 2024-5-14 15:00 | 只看该作者
可能硬件问题

使用特权

评论回复
10
AdaMaYun| | 2024-5-23 10:53 | 只看该作者
应该还是通信的问题导致

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

4

主题

10

帖子

0

粉丝